Factor structure of the 24-item Eysenck Personality Questionnaire-Abbreviated

Abstract

Psychometric properties of the 24-item Eysenck Personality Questionnaire Revised-Abbreviated were tested in the Czech context using the data from 3565 subjects aged from 14 to 79 years. Using exploratory and confirmatory factor analyses, evidence was found for unidimensionality of the EPQR-A scales Extraversion, Neuroticism and the Lie Scale.

The Psychoticism scale would benefit from further research. In addition, gender and age effects on scales, though statistically significant, appear as of no clinical importance.

The Czech version of the EPQR-A scales Extraversion, Neuroticism and the L-Scale can be recommended when research context prevents researcher from using the full 100-item EPQ/A
